Frequently Asked Questions About Marble Columns

  • How much do marble columns cost?
  • Marble columns typically range from $500-$1,000 for small decorative pieces to $5,000-$30,000+ for large structural columns. The price varies dramatically depending on size, marble type, complexity, and craftsmanship quality. As with most architectural elements, you generally get what you pay for – higher-end columns feature better materials and more detailed craftsmanship.

  • What are the different types of marble columns?
  • Doric: Simple designs with no base and minimal capital detailing.
    Ionic: Featuring distinctive scrolled capitals.
    Corinthian: The most ornate style with acanthus leaf capitals.
    Tuscan: A simplified version of Doric with a basic base.
    Composite: Combining elements of Ionic and Corinthian styles.

  • Are marble columns load-bearing?
  • Yes, genuine solid marble columns can be load-bearing structural elements when properly sized and installed. However, many modern marble columns are primarily decorative, with some being hollow or veneered over structural supports. For any application where columns will bear significant weight, professional engineering assessment is essential.

  • How long do marble columns last?
  • With proper maintenance, marble columns can last for centuries – just look at ancient Greek and Roman structures still standing today! Modern marble columns typically have a lifespan of 75-100+ years when properly maintained, making them a true legacy element in architectural design.

  • How do you clean and maintain marble columns?
  • Clean with pH-neutral, non-abrasive cleaners: Specifically formulated for natural stone.
    Wipe with soft cloths: To avoid scratching.
    Seal periodically: Every 1-3 years depending on exposure.
    Avoid acidic cleaners or harsh chemicals: These can etch the surface.
    Address spills immediately: To prevent staining.
